Responsive Web Design: Building for All Devices

In today’s digital landscape, your website is often the first interaction a user has with your brand. Whether they’re using a desktop computer, a tablet, or a smartphone, it’s crucial that your website provides an optimal viewing and interactive experience. This is where responsive web design comes into play. In this blog post, we’ll explore what responsive web design is, why it’s essential, and how to implement it effectively to ensure your website looks and works well on all devices.

Understanding Responsive Web Design

Responsive web design is an approach to web development that makes web pages render well on various screen sizes and devices. Instead of creating separate designs or websites for different devices, a responsive design adjusts and adapts to the screen size, ensuring a consistent and user-friendly experience.

The core principles of responsive web design include:

1. Fluid Grid Layouts

Instead of fixed-width layouts, responsive designs use fluid grids. Elements on the web page are sized using relative units like percentages, which allows them to adapt to different screen sizes.

2. Flexible Images and Media

Images and media are scaled proportionally to fit the screen width without distortion. This prevents oversized images on smaller screens and ensures a smooth user experience.

3. Media Queries

Media queries are CSS techniques that allow you to apply different styles and layouts based on the device’s characteristics, such as screen width, height, or orientation.

4. Mobile-First Approach

Many web designers and developers adopt a mobile-first approach, designing for smaller screens first and then progressively enhancing the design for larger screens. This ensures a strong foundation for mobile users.

Why Responsive Web Design Matters

  1. Improved User Experience: Responsive designs adapt to the user’s device, providing a seamless and user-friendly experience. This leads to higher user satisfaction and longer on-site engagement.
  2. Better SEO: Google and other search engines favor mobile-friendly websites in search results. A responsive design can improve your website’s search engine rankings.
  3. Increased Reach: With the proliferation of smartphones and tablets, users access websites from various devices and screen sizes. Responsive design ensures that you reach a broader audience.
  4. Cost-Effective: Maintaining a single responsive website is more cost-effective than managing multiple versions for different devices.

How to Implement Responsive Web Design

Implementing responsive web design involves careful planning and execution. Here are some key steps:

1. Mobile-First Strategy

Start with a mobile-first strategy. Design and develop your website for mobile devices first, focusing on the most critical content and features.

2. Use Fluid Grids

Design your layout using relative units like percentages or ems instead of fixed pixel values. This ensures that elements adjust proportionally to the screen size.

3. Media Queries

Use CSS media queries to define different styles and layouts for various screen sizes. Test your design at different breakpoints to ensure it looks and functions well.

4. Flexible Images

Set maximum widths for images to prevent them from exceeding the screen width. Use the max-width property in your CSS.

5. Test Across Devices

Regularly test your website on various devices and browsers to ensure it functions correctly and looks great.

Conclusion

Responsive web design is not just a trend; it’s a necessity in today’s multi-device world. By implementing responsive design principles, you can ensure that your website delivers an optimal experience to all users, regardless of the device they’re using. This not only boosts user satisfaction but also enhances your website’s SEO and reach. Invest in responsive web design to stay competitive and provide a seamless online experience for your audience.